John Scott was a Scottish journalist, editor and publisher. Scott edited several liberal newspapers: The Statesman, which Leigh Hunt founded; the Stamford News, a weekly political and literary journal published by John Drakard which he later renamed The Champion. The London Magazine which he revived as a monthly is considered his most notable.
"A visit to Paris in 1814" is a review of the moral, political, intellectual, and social condition of the French capital. - Summary by Celine Major
